AI summary

Sky Industries' Board approved audited standalone and consolidated financial results for Q4 and FY ended March 31, 2025, with a clean (unmodified) auditor's opinion from CGCA & Associates LLP. On a standalone basis, FY25 revenue from operations was Rs. 8,267.11 lakhs (vs Rs. 8,246.49 lakhs in FY24, nearly flat), while net profit rose about 31% to Rs. 611.89 lakhs (vs Rs. 467.49 lakhs), with EPS of Rs. 7.64 vs Rs. 5.97. On a consolidated basis, FY25 revenue grew modestly to Rs. 8,408.51 lakhs and PAT rose about 28% to Rs. 582.09 lakhs (EPS Rs. 7.27). The Board recommended a final dividend of Re. 1 per share (10% on face value of Rs. 10), subject to shareholder approval. It also re-appointed four directors including Managing Director Shailesh Shah and Whole Time Director & CFO Maikal Raorani for three-year terms, and appointed Ramesh Chandra Mishra & Associates as Secretarial Auditor (FY26–FY28) while re-appointing S.A. Porwal & Associates as Internal Auditor. Operating cash flow was healthy at Rs. 567.90 lakhs, though lower than FY24.

Likely market impact

Strong profit growth on stable revenue suggests margin expansion and improved cost efficiency, which should be viewed positively by shareholders. The final dividend adds a modest income component, while continuity in leadership and a clean audit opinion support investor confidence. The consolidated FY24 figures were restated due to a prior-period Ind AS adjustment, so year-on-year comparisons should be read accordingly.
